Output 63201edffdf56bee6d9e23581fcb21e2d3bef6d33c5b197677d86da6c2104f87:10

value
308821
script pubkey
OP_0 OP_PUSHBYTES_20 c70840b622c95370a23e44431a5b8c8fc55556ab
address
bc1qcuyypd3ze9fhpg37g3p35kuv3lz4244tnxzenr
transaction
63201edffdf56bee6d9e23581fcb21e2d3bef6d33c5b197677d86da6c2104f87
confirmations
891
spent
true